Analyzer Test Port Cables

Analyzer Test Port Cables

Analyzer test port cables connect the output ports of vector network analyzers (VNAs), spectrum analyzers, and signal analyzers to the device under test or external test fixtures. These cables are engineered for phase stability, low insertion loss, and consistent electrical performance across wide frequency ranges — characteristics that are critical when the cable is included within the calibrated measurement path. Unlike general-purpose RF cables, test port cables maintain tight impedance tolerances and minimize reflections that would otherwise degrade measurement accuracy.

Available in armored and semi-flexible constructions, test port cables are designed to withstand repeated flexure in laboratory environments while maintaining their electrical characteristics. Common connector types include Type-N, SMA, 3.5 mm, 2.92 mm, and 2.4 mm, with frequency ratings up to 67 GHz for millimeter-wave VNA applications. Cable length options typically range from 0.5 m to 5 m to suit a variety of bench configurations.

Typical Applications

  • Extending VNA test ports to reach devices under test in fixturing and on-wafer measurement setups
  • Signal routing in automated test equipment (ATE) systems and RF switch matrix configurations
  • Microwave and millimeter-wave component characterization in R&D and production test laboratories
  • On-site testing of antenna systems, cables, and connectors in field deployments
  • Interference and pre-compliance measurements in EMC laboratory setups

Popular Brands

Anritsu manufactures a comprehensive range of test port cables for their MS46000 and VectorStar VNA series, including armored variants rated to 26.5 GHz and beyond. Keysight offers phase-matched and phase-stable cables optimized for their PNA series instruments. Rohde & Schwarz provides precision test port cables for their ZNA and ZVA VNA platforms.
